US ZIP Code 67226 Detailed Attainment Breakdown

Level of EducationPercentageCount
Less than High School
4.3%638
High School Graduate
15.4%2,260
Some College / Associate's
26.6%3,897
Bachelor's Degree
31.9%4,674
Graduate Degree
21.8%3,199

Education Statistics FAQs for US ZIP Code 67226

Approximately 53.7% of adults in US ZIP Code 67226 hold a Bachelor's degree or higher.

Since 2021, the percentage of residents with a college degree in US ZIP Code 67226 has increased by 3.2 percentage points, indicating a growing workforce.
